Understanding Data Security

What is Data Security?

Data security involves protecting digital information from unauthorised access, corruption, or theft. It encompasses various strategies and technologies designed to safeguard your data and maintain its confidentiality, integrity, and availability.

Key Aspects of Data Security:

  • Confidentiality: Ensuring that data is only accessible to authorised individuals.
  • Integrity: Protecting data from being altered or corrupted.
  • Availability: Ensuring that data is accessible when needed.

Why Data Security Matters

Data security is crucial for several reasons:

  • Preventing Data Breaches: Protects sensitive information from being accessed by unauthorised parties.
  • Maintaining Trust: Ensures that your clients and users trust your handling of their data.
  • Compliance: Meets legal and regulatory requirements for data protection.

6. Secure File Transfers

Protecting Data During Transfer

Securing file transfers is essential to prevent data from being intercepted or altered during transmission. Lightyear Hosting supports secure file transfer protocols to ensure the safety of your data.

Secure File Transfer Methods:

  • SFTP (Secure File Transfer Protocol): Encrypts data during transfer to protect against interception.
  • FTPS (File Transfer Protocol Secure): Provides a secure version of FTP with encryption.

Benefits of Secure File Transfers:

  • Data Integrity: Ensures that files are transmitted without tampering.
  • Confidentiality: Protects data from being accessed by unauthorised individuals.

Best Practices for Securing Your Data

1. Use Strong Passwords

Strong Password Recommendations:

  • Length: Use passwords with at least 12 characters.
  • Complexity: Include a mix of letters, numbers, and special characters.
  • Uniqueness: Avoid using the same password across multiple accounts.

2.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A)

Benefits of 2FA:

  • Enhanced Security: Adds an extra layer of protection beyond just a password.
  • Reduced Risk: Minimises the risk of unauthorised access.

3. Monitor Your Website

Monitoring Best Practices:

  • Regular Checks: Monitor for unusual activity or potential security breaches.
  • Alerts: Set up alerts for suspicious behaviour or login attempts.

4. Educate Your Team

Security Training:

  • Awareness: Educate team members about security best practices.
  • Phishing Prevention: Train staff to recognise and avoid phishing scams.
